The simplest and most affordable way to pickle seeds before planting, and at the same time to disinfect them, is a potassium permanganate solution. Of all the protectants, it is he who has the widest spectrum of action.

Potassium permanganate belongs to chemical disinfectants and has a very wide range of actions. But treating them with seeds does not guarantee that the seeds will be completely and completely decontaminated, since potassium permanganate does not affect infections that live inside the seed. But potassium permanganate copes well with pathogens of infections on the surface of the seeds. The treatment modes for achieving effectiveness for different seeds are different, they process seeds with a solution of different degrees of concentration: both 1% and 2%.

2

A solution of potassium permanganate 1% processes tomatoes, physalis, onions, celery, lettuce, corn, radishes, all legumes, the duration of the treatment session is at least 45 minutes. A solution of 2% is used for pumpkin crops, dill, carrots, parsnips, cabbage, eggplant, pepper - processing lasts at least 20 minutes. All processing procedures are carried out in water at room temperature, with the obligatory washing of planting material subsequently running clean water.

3

In order to prepare a 1% solution of potassium permanganate, it is necessary to dissolve 1 g of potassium permanganate in 1/2 cup of water. To prepare a 2% solution, 2 g of powder is taken for the same amount of water. It is not advisable to take more water, since even this amount is excessive for soaking the seeds. With such a responsible occupation as seed dressing with potassium permanganate, you can not rely on the eye, and therefore it is best to measure the powder on special scales or take it in an already finished small packaging.

4

In the event that it is not possible to get the scales, you can use the following method, measuring the potassium permanganate powder on the eye. For a solution with a concentration of 2% in this case, take one teaspoon without a slide in 1.5 cups of water. After this, a solution of 1% can be prepared in various ways: 1 teaspoon is diluted in 3 glasses of water, or, taking part of a 2% solution, add to it an amount of water equal to its volume. The solutions obtained in this way cannot be distinguished in percentage terms from each other by eye: both have a dark, almost black structure. Seed treatment with less concentrated solutions cannot provide for disinfection, and in addition, the effectiveness is little more than just keeping the seeds in clean water.

5

There will be no disinfection and dressing as a whole will not have the proper effect if the seeds are stuck together. Such planting material must either be rubbed with hands until homogeneity is achieved, or previously soaked in plain water until disconnected. Tomato seeds are especially prone to such coalescence, and for them grinding is much more important for seed germination than even potassium permanganate dressing itself.
